    In “The Sun Also Rises” Hemingway introduces his novel with two quotes. The first is a quote from Gertrude Stein, a painter, poet, who was at the center of the social scene of American expatriates in the 1920s Paris. She identifies that Hemingway’s is “lost generation.” This term characterizes the emotional, moral and in many cases physical emptiness of the post-WWI generation, that witnessed the bloodiest and deadliest times known to man, to this point in history. This “lost generation” sought comfort in the decadent, carefree times of the roaring 1920s where alcohol was at the epicenter.…
